怎么在python38安装2.10.0版本的tensorflow?有无教程视频
时间: 2024-10-03 20:02:16 浏览: 30
在Python 3.8环境中安装特定版本的TensorFlow(如TensorFlow 2.10.0),通常需要手动下载并配置。因为TensorFlow的官方库已经包含了自动版本管理,直接通过pip安装可能会安装最新稳定版。不过,如果你想指定特定版本,可以采取以下步骤:
1. **下载轮子包** (whl文件): 可能需要访问TensorFlow的GitHub页面或其他第三方资源找到对应版本的.whl文件。你可以前往 [TensorFlow Release Page](https://www.tensorflow.org/install/source) 找到历史版本的下载链接。
2. **安装**: 使用`pip`安装下载好的.whl文件。例如:
```
pip install tensorflow-2.10.0-cp38-cp38-manylinux2014_x86_64.whl
```
具体路径要替换为你下载的.whl文件的实际位置。
3. **验证安装**:
```bash
python -c "import tensorflow as tf; print(tf.__version__)"
```
关于教程视频,YouTube上有很多技术分享频道会提供安装特定版本库的教程,比如"Corey Schafer"、"Tech With Tim"等。搜索关键词“Python 3.8 TensorFlow 2.10 安装教程”应该能找到相关的教学视频。
相关问题
怎么在python38安装2.10.0版本的tensorflow
在Python 3.8环境中安装特定版本的TensorFlow (如2.10.0),通常需要通过pip包管理器来进行。由于TensorFlow 2.x已经不再支持直接安装较旧的稳定版本,比如2.10.0,你可能会遇到官方库未提供该版本的情况。不过你可以尝试以下步骤来安装:
1. 首先,确保已安装`pip`的升级版,因为默认的pip可能无法下载历史版本。可以运行以下命令检查并升级到最新版本:
```bash
pip install --upgrade pip
```
2. 接下来,尝试使用`pip`安装特定版本,但是由于2.10.0不是官方支持的,你可能需要从GitHub或其他第三方源获取tarball文件手动安装。前往TensorFlow GitHub仓库(https://github.com/tensorflow/tensorflow/releases),找到对应的2.10.0标签页面,下载对应Python wheel文件(如`tensorflow-2.10.0-cp38-cp38-manylinux2010_x86_64.whl`)。
3. 将下载的wheel文件安装到Python环境中:
```bash
pip install path/to/downloaded/tensorflow-2.10.0-whl
```
请注意,这种方法可能存在风险,因为非官方版本的软件可能不稳定,而且可能缺少最新的安全修复。如果你需要长期稳定的支持,建议选择支持期内的最新稳定版本或降级到TensorFlow 2.x的长期支持(LTS)版本。
安装keras2.10.0from tensorflow.keras.models import Sequential报错
根据引用\[1\]中提供的信息,目前测试成功环境包的版本中包含了tensorflow-gpu=1.13.2和keras2.1.5。而根据引用\[2\]中的代码,你尝试加载了一个名为'rygh_logistic_save.h5'的模型,并使用tensorflow.keras.models.load_model函数进行加载。然而,根据引用\[3\]中的信息,你提到你当前使用的tensorflow版本为2.0,并且使用了tensorflow.keras。这可能导致了报错。
根据你的问题,你想要安装keras2.10.0并从tensorflow.keras.models中导入Sequential。然而,根据提供的引用内容,没有提到安装keras2.10.0的信息。因此,我无法提供关于安装keras2.10.0的具体步骤。
然而,你可以尝试以下解决方法:
1. 确保你已经正确安装了tensorflow和keras。可以使用pip install tensorflow和pip install keras命令来安装它们。
2. 确认你的tensorflow版本是否与keras兼容。如果你使用的是tensorflow 2.x版本,可以尝试使用tensorflow.keras.models.Sequential来代替tensorflow.keras.models中的Sequential。
3. 检查你的代码中是否存在其他错误或拼写错误。
希望这些解决方法能够帮助你解决问题。如果问题仍然存在,请提供更多的信息,以便我能够更好地帮助你。
#### 引用[.reference_title]
- *1* [keras、tensorflow安装详解-神经网络第一个脚本](https://blog.csdn.net/yi247630676/article/details/123404817)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v91^control_2,239^v3^insert_chatgpt"}} ] [.reference_item]
- *2* [tensorflow2.1.0加载模型keras.models.load_model()没反应,原因可能是你的tf不支持版本过高的h5py](https://blog.csdn.net/a_cherry_blossoms/article/details/113951126)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v91^control_2,239^v3^insert_chatgpt"}} ] [.reference_item]
- *3* [tensorflow.keras图像分类及django部署总结](https://blog.csdn.net/m0_51402187/article/details/113919947)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v91^control_2,239^v3^insert_chatgpt"}} ] [.reference_item]
[ .reference_list ]
阅读全文